Hydrophobizing construction elements comprising mineral fibers
View Patent ↗Water repellents based on reactive siloxanes with polyfunctional silylalkoxy modification of the siloxane backbone and processes for hydrophobizing mineral fiber components.
1. A process for hydrophobizing mineral fiber components, characterized in that, in the production of the mineral fiber components, siloxanes of the general Formula (I) are added
M a M′ b D c D′ d D alkoxy e T f Q g (I)
in which
M=(R 1 3 SiO 1/2 ),
M′=(R 1 2 R 2 SiO 1/2 )
D=(R 1 2 SiO 2/2 ),
D′=(R 1 R 3 SiO 2/2 ),
D alkoxy =(R 1 R 4 SiO 2/2 ),
T=(R 1 SiO 3/2 ),
Q=(SiO 4/2 )
a=0-22,
b=0-22,
c=5-400,
d=0-20,
e=0-40,
f=0-10,
g=0-10,
with the proviso that a+b is greater than or equal to 2 and b+e is greater than or equal to 2,
R 1 =identical or different, aliphatic or aromatic hydrocarbon radicals which optionally have ether functions and/or ester functions and optionally carry halogen atoms,
R 2 =identical or different radicals from the group R 3 , R 4 ,
for e less than or equal to 1, R 2 =R 4 ,
R 3 =identical or different polyether radicals or H,
R 4 =identical or different radicals of the general Formula (III)
—(CH 2 ) k —Si(R 6 ) l (OR 6 ) 3-l (III)
k=2-12,
l=0-2,
R 6 =identical or different alkyl or aryl radicals.
2. The process according to claim 1 , in which
a=0-10, b=0-10, c=10-200, d=0-10, e=0-30, f=0-4, g=0-4.
3. The process according to claim 1 , in which
a=0-2, b=0-2, c=15-150, d=0, e=0-20, f=0, g=0.
4. The process according to claim 1 , in which
R 1 =identical or different, aliphatic or aromatic hydrocarbon radicals having 1 to 20 carbon atoms or H.
5. The process according to claim 4 , in which R 1 =methyl, phenyl or H.
6. The process according to claim 1 , in which
R 3 =identical or different polyether radicals of the general Formula (II) or H,
—CH 2 CH 2 CH 2 h —O CH 2 CH 2 O i — CH 2 CH(CH 3 )O j —R 5 (II)
h=0-10, i=0-60, j=0-60 and i+j is greater than or equal to 3, and
R 5 =corresponds to identical or different radicals from the group consisting of alkyl, aryl, H or —C(O)R 6 .
7. The process according to claim 6 , in which
h=1, i=0-40, j=0-40, i+j is greater than or equal to 3 and R 5 ═H, methyl, ethyl, phenyl or acetyl.
8. The process according to claim 1 , in which
k=2-3, l=0-1 and R 6 =methyl, ethyl, propyl, butyl or phenyl.
9. The process according to claim 1 , in which
k=2, l=0 and R 6 =methyl or ethyl.
10. The process according to claim 1 , characterized in that the water repellent of the Formula (I) is added in pure form, as a solution or as an emulsion to the binder solution or is applied via a separate spray apparatus.
11. Hydrophobized mineral fibers, produced by one of the processes according to claim 1 .
12. Hydrophobized mineral fiber components according to claim 11 , comprising
30-75% by weight of mineral fibers,
20-40% by weight of clay and
3-4% by weight of starch and
optionally, fiber component constituents, loading materials and auxiliaries.
